Engraved Keepsake Boxes: The Classic Choice

An engraved keepsake box is the gold standard for ring bearer gifts. It's beautiful enough for a bedroom shelf, sturdy enough to survive childhood, and personal enough to feel like it was made just for them.

These boxes can hold the small treasures kids collect: coins, drawings, friendship bracelets, or the tiny pillow that held your rings. When you engrave their name and the wedding date on the lid, they'll always remember the day they were trusted with something precious.

Look for boxes made from wood or metal with a smooth surface for engraving. Check the size—smaller boxes (3–4 inches) suit young children; larger ones (5–6 inches) work for teens. Ask about font options and proof before engraving. Most made-to-order boxes take 2–5 business days to produce, so order at least 3 weeks before your wedding.

Personalized Ring Boxes: A Dual-Purpose Gift

Some ring bearer gifts do double duty. A personalized ring box—styled like the one used in the ceremony—becomes a memory of the day and a practical home for jewelry, cufflinks, or small keepsakes later on.

These often feature:

  • The child's name or initials engraved on the lid
  • The wedding date
  • A soft velvet or satin interior
  • Compact size for a desk, dresser, or shelf

This works especially well for older ring bearers (age 10+) who'll appreciate an item they can use immediately and keep into adulthood. Ask the maker for a photo proof before final production so you can verify spelling and placement.

Star Maps & Framed Prints: A Unique Angle

A framed star map showing the night sky on your wedding date—centered on your ceremony location—gives your ring bearer a piece of astronomy tied to your day.

Alternative prints include:

  • A custom illustration of your ceremony silhouette
  • The wedding date in calligraphy
  • A "You Were There" caption with their role listed
  • A photo from the ceremony with a personalized border

Framed prints work for any age and fit most bedroom décor. Check the frame material (wood, metal, acrylic), glass type, and whether the print ships ready to hang. Production is usually fast (2–5 days), but account for shipping time—order 3–4 weeks out for US delivery.

Age-Based Gift Matching

Not every gift suits every ring bearer. Here's a practical breakdown:

Ring Bearer AgeBest Gift TypeWhy It WorksWhat to Check
4–7 yearsSmall engraved treasure boxDurable, fun to fill, name feels specialBox dimensions (too large = hard to use)
8–12 yearsKeepsake box + small toy or bookBox for memories; toy keeps them engagedWood vs. metal; engraving clarity
13+ yearsPersonalized ring box or framed printTeen-appropriate, usable now and laterModern design; no baby-ish styling
Adult (friend/family)Groomsmen gift or ring boxTreat them as a groomsman or wedding party memberCoordinate with other attendant gifts

Personalization Details: What to Check

Before you order, verify these details so your gift arrives perfect:

Spelling & Names

  • Confirm the child's full name or nickname as they like it spelled.
  • Double-check the wedding date (month, day, year).
  • Ask for a digital or PDF proof before engraving begins.

Size & Fit

  • Measure the space where they'll keep it (shelf, dresser).
  • For ring boxes, confirm interior dimensions if they'll store specific items.
  • Ask about weight—lightweight if it's going to a younger child.

Production & Shipping

  • Most made-to-order items take 2–5 business days to produce.
  • US shipping typically takes 2–5 business days.
  • For UK/EU orders, allow 5–10 business days for delivery.

Material & Durability

  • Choose wood or metal over cardboard if the gift needs to last.
  • Ask about stain, varnish, or protective coating.
  • For framed prints, check whether glass is regular or UV-protective (matters if it's near a window).

Timing: When to Order

Order ring bearer gifts at least 3–4 weeks before your wedding. Here's why:

  • Production: 2–5 business days for engraving or printing.
  • Shipping: 2–5 days in the US; 5–10 days internationally.
  • Buffer: Unexpected delays happen. An early order means you're never scrambling.
  • Proof review: You'll have time to request changes if the proof isn't perfect.

If your wedding is sooner, call or email to ask about rush production. Some makers can turn items in 1–2 days, but plan to pay extra.

Frequently asked questions

How far in advance should I order a ring bearer gift?

Order at least 3–4 weeks before your wedding. Production takes 2–5 business days, plus shipping. A buffer protects you if proofs need tweaking or delivery runs slow.

Can I personalize a ring bearer gift if I don't know the exact spelling of their name?

Yes. Contact the maker before ordering with spelling options, or ask for a digital proof first so you can approve the text. Never assume—confirm with a parent if you're unsure.

Should the ring bearer gift match the groomsmen or bridesmaid gifts?

Not necessarily. Ring bearers are often much younger than wedding party members, so age-appropriate gifts make more sense. Older ring bearers (teens or adults) can receive gifts similar to groomsmen or bridesmaid gifts.
